Bhopal:

A total of 471.5 mm of rainfall has been recorded in Madhya Pradesh till now, which is 81 per cent more than the average rainfall of 260.3 mm for this period.

So far, 489.6 mm rainfall has been registered in eastern Madhya Pradesh against average of 296.3 mm. While western Madhya Pradesh has received 457.3 mm rainfall against average of 232.2 mm.

The spell of good rains is continuing in the state as 44 districts have witnessed above normal and six districts normal rainfall. Yesterday, a maximum 113.8 mm of rainfall was registered against average of 13.8 cm.

Similarly, 66.9 mm rainfall was registered in Hoshangabad district against 12.6 mm, 52.3 mm against 12.7 mm in Mandla, 49.1 mm against seven mm in Burhanpur and 39.6 mm against average of 9.4 mm in Seoni district.

From July 1 till date, 796.9 mm rainfall has been registered in Sagar district, 657.4 mm in Damoh, 697.5 in Hoshangabad, 652.9 in Indore and 628.5 mm rainfall has been registered in Harda district.
